How much do production control associ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for production control associate in Sweetwater, TN is $13.57,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$11.63 and $14.71 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ical challenges a production control associate faces and how can they be effectively managed?

Production Control Associates often encounter challenges such as coordinating schedules across multiple departments, managing last-minute changes in production plans, and ensuring timely delivery of materials. These challenges can be effectively managed by staying organized, maintaining clear communication with team members and supervisors, and utilizing software tools to track progress and inventory. Being proactive and adaptable is key, as priorities can shift quickly in a manufacturing environment.

What is the difference between Production Control Associate vs Production Planner?

AspectProduction Control AssociateProduction Planner
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require technical certificationsTypically requires a degree in manufacturing, logistics, or related field
Work EnvironmentManufacturing or warehouse settings, coordinating daily production activitiesOffice-based, focusing on scheduling and planning production runs
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across manufacturing industries to monitor and control production flowCommonly used in manufacturing to develop production schedules and optimize resources

The Production Control Associate primarily manages daily production activities and ensures smooth operations, while the Production Planner focuses on creating and maintaining production schedules to meet demand. Both roles are essential in manufacturing but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What does a production control associate do?

A Production Control Associate is responsible for coordinating and overseeing the flow of materials and products through a manufacturing process. Their tasks typically include scheduling production activities, tracking inventory levels, ensuring materials are available for production, and communicating with various departments to resolve issues. They play a key role in ensuring that production targets are met efficiently and that any disruptions to the workflow are minimized. This role often requires strong organizational and communication skills, as well as the ability to work with production management software.

Summary/Purpose
Responsible for operating and monitoring machining and automated manufacturing equipment to produce parts that meet quality, safety, and production requirements. The Production Technician loads components, monitors machine operations, performs inspections, and supports continuous improvement while rotating through multiple machining processes.
Essential Duties and Accountabilities:
  • Operate mobile equipment safely and efficiently
  • Complete Kanban orders for material quantity and deliver to assigned assembly, machining, powder coat or hose assembly lines
  • Scan Kanban cards to relieve inventory
  • Ensure material is properly identified
  • Follow FiFo System
  • Comply with company PPE requirements
  • Maintain inventory accuracy
  • Report concerns to Team Leader
  • Work daily overtime and Saturdays and/or Sundays when directed by immediate supervisor or, as necessary, to complete essential job duties.
  • Maintain 5s
  • Perform other duties as assigned

Work Environment/Physical Demands:
  • Excellent fine motor skills; finger, hand, and wrist dexterity
  • Ability to walk approximately 6-7 miles over an 8-10 hour day
  • Ability to stand for duration of shift; perform repetitive motions while walking or standing
  • Ability to twist, press, turn, assemble, and handle components and/or assembled parts 350 - 450 times per shift
  • Ability to pinch, reach, grasp, bend, lift, stretch, push, pull, and squat
  • Ability to visually inspect parts and machines and read instructions, labels
  • Ability to regularly lift up to 32 pounds
  • Maintain a minimum of 8 hours worked/day, 5 days/week
